Title
Application of fuzzy comprehensive evaluation in research of armament reliability test

Abstract
This paper gives an analysis of the reliability test data of 6 types of armament with fuzzy comprehensive evaluation, the degrees of reliability of the 6 tested armaments are obtained through fuzzy comprehensive evaluation and cluster analysis, and the basis for model selection in aspect of reliability is given. The calculation result shows that it is practicable to adopt fuzzy mathematics in research of reliability tests.
